Fare Guide

Estimated lowest fares found within 7 days

Cheapest Airline Vueling Airlines

The cheapest airline(s) flying from Zagreb to Madrid is Vueling Airlines.

  • Vueling Airlines Vueling Airlines
  • Lufthansa Lufthansa
  • Air Serbia Air Serbia
  • Air France Air France
  • Iberia Iberia
  • KLM KLM
  • Turkish Airlines Turkish Airlines
  • Austrian Airlines Austrian Airlines
  • Swiss Swiss
  • ITA Airways ITA Airways
Cheapest Month September

Travel Period: July 2024 - June 2025

The cheapest month(s) to fly from Zagreb to Madrid is September.

  • Jul 2024
  • Aug 2024
  • Sep 2024
  • Oct 2024
  • Nov 2024
  • Dec 2024
  • Jan 2025
  • Feb 2025
  • Mar 2025
  • Apr 2025
  • May 2025
  • Jun 2025
Cheapest Day of the Week Tuesday

The cheapest day(s) of the week to fly from Zagreb to Madrid is Tuesday.

  • Sun Sunday
  • Mon Monday
  • Tue Tuesday
  • Wed Wednesday
  • Thu Thursday
  • Fri Friday
  • Sat Saturday
Cheapest Time 8am

The cheapest time of the day to fly from Zagreb to Madrid is in the morning.

Early Morning 12:01am - 06:00am
Morning 6:01am - 12:00pm
Afternoon 12:01pm - 6:00pm
Evening 6:01pm to 12:00am
12am
6am
12pm
6pm

Flight Schedules

Last Updated: Sun, 2 Jun, 2024

  • Depart Earliest
    • Earliest
    • Latest
  • Arrive
    • Earliest
    • Latest
  • Airline Filter by Airline
    All
  • Total Duration
    • Shortest
    • Longest
  • Stopover
    All
  • Availability
    • M
    • T
    • W
    • T
    • F
    • S
    • S
  • 11:10 - 14:05
    ZAG - MAD
  • 11:10 (ZAG)Zagreb Airport
  • 14:05 (MAD)Madrid Barajas Airport
  • Iberia (IB 3159)Airbus Industrie A320 Sharklets
  • 2h 55m
  • Direct
    • -
    • -
    • -
    • T
    • -
    • -
    • -
  • Airbus Industrie A320 Sharklets
  • 12:20 - 15:15
    ZAG - MAD
  • 12:20 (ZAG)Zagreb Airport
  • 15:15 (MAD)Madrid Barajas Airport
  • Iberia (IB 3159)Airbus
  • 2h 55m
  • Direct
    • -
    • -
    • W
    • -
    • -
    • -
    • -
  • Airbus
  • 19:30 - 22:25
    ZAG - MAD
  • 19:30 (ZAG)Zagreb Airport
  • 22:25 (MAD)Madrid Barajas Airport
  • Iberia (IB 3199)Airbus
  • 2h 55m
  • Direct
    • -
    • T
    • -
    • -
    • -
    • -
    • -
  • Airbus
  • 19:30 - 22:25
    ZAG - MAD
  • 19:30 (ZAG)Zagreb Airport
  • 22:25 (MAD)Madrid Barajas Airport
  • Iberia (IB 3199)Airbus
  • 2h 55m
  • Direct
    • -
    • -
    • -
    • -
    • -
    • S
    • -
  • Airbus
  • 20:25 - 23:20
    ZAG - MAD
  • 20:25 (ZAG)Zagreb Airport
  • 23:20 (MAD)Madrid Barajas Airport
  • Iberia (IB 3199)Airbus
  • 2h 55m
  • Direct
    • -
    • -
    • -
    • -
    • F
    • -
    • -
  • Airbus

Connecting Flights

  • 09:00 - 11:05
    ZAG - CDG
    13:30 - 15:40
    CDG - MAD
  • 09:00 (ZAG)Zagreb Airport
    13:30 (CDG)Paris Charles de Gaulle Airport
  • 11:05 (CDG)Paris Charles de Gaulle Airport
    15:40 (MAD)Madrid Barajas Airport
  • Croatia Airlines (OU 470)Airbus
    Air France (AF 1600)Airbus
  • 6h 40m (2h 25m)
  • CDG Paris 2h 25m
    • -
    • -
    • -
    • T
    • -
    • -
    • -
  • 09:00 - 11:05
    ZAG - CDG
    13:30 - 15:40
    CDG - MAD
  • 09:00 (ZAG)Zagreb Airport
    13:30 (CDG)Paris Charles de Gaulle Airport
  • 11:05 (CDG)Paris Charles de Gaulle Airport
    15:40 (MAD)Madrid Barajas Airport
  • Croatia Airlines (OU 470)Airbus
    Air France (AF 1600)Airbus
  • 6h 40m (2h 25m)
  • CDG Paris 2h 25m
    • M
    • T
    • W
    • -
    • F
    • -
    • S
  • 16:00 - 18:05
    ZAG - AMS
    20:50 - 23:25
    AMS - MAD
  • 16:00 (ZAG)Zagreb Airport
    20:50 (AMS)Amsterdam Airport
  • 18:05 (AMS)Amsterdam Airport
    23:25 (MAD)Madrid Barajas Airport
  • KLM (KL 1968)Embraer Emb E90
    KLM (KL 1509)Boeing 737 800
  • 7h 25m (2h 45m)
  • AMS Amsterdam 2h 45m
    • M
    • T
    • -
    • T
    • F
    • -
    • -
No Schedules Sorry, there are no schedules matching your filters. Try removing one. reset
What’s the fastest flight time from Zagreb to Madrid?

The fastest flight time for direct flights from Zagreb to Madrid is 2 hours 55 minutes. Check latest flight schedules & prices on Wego.

How far is Madrid from Zagreb?

The flight distance between Zagreb and Madrid is 1701km. Check all available flights on Wego.

When is the earliest and latest flight of the day?

The earliest flight of the day departs at 09:00. The last flight of the day departs at 09:00. See the full list of flight times on Wego.

How many airlines offer direct flights from Zagreb to Madrid?

There are 1 airlines that offer direct flights from Zagreb to Madrid. Find out the list of airlines on Wego.